HSE Specialist - 19394
We’re looking for a Health, Safety, and Environmental (HSE) Specialist in Canada.

Our client is a leading provider of essential energy solutions, ensuring the reliable supply of power, heating, and cooling to businesses and communities. They are currently looking to add a proactive and experienced HSE Specialist to their team. This role will focus on developing, implementing, and maintaining safety programs across various job sites to ensure compliance with regulatory standards and foster a strong safety culture.

HSE Specialist responsibilities: Conduct site inspections and audits to identify hazards and ensure compliance with OH&S legislation Support supervisors and teams in implementing safe work practices and risk mitigation strategies Lead or assist with incident investigations, root cause analysis, and the implementation of corrective actions Maintain up-to-date Canadian safety documentation, including hazard assessments, SWPs, and training records Deliver safety training and toolbox talks to encourage awareness and promote a positive safety culture Track and report on safety performance indicators and assist with proactive risk management Participate in and drive company-wide safety initiatives and systems (e.g., COR, ISNetworld) Liaise with provincial and federal safety regulators (e.g., Alberta OH&S, WorkSafeBC, WSIB Ontario)
The successful candidate has:  A diploma or degree in Occupational Health & Safety or a related field NCSO and CRST or CRSP certification preferred (or actively working toward certification) First Aid, WHMIS, and other related certifications 5+ years of experience in health and safety roles, particularly in construction, oil & gas, or industrial environments Strong knowledge of Canadian OH&S legislation and industry best practices Excellent communication, training, and interpersonal skills Proficiency in MS Office and familiarity with safety management platforms (e.g., COR, ISNetworld) Ability to work independently and as part of a collaborative team Willingness and ability to travel across Canada to various job sites and facilities
